The effect of loading solid lubricant fillers (polytetrafluoroethylene and molybdenum disulfide) on mechanical and tribotechnical properties of polymer polyetheretherketone based composites with carbon fibers of various dimensions was studied. It is shown that pol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E) is more efficient solid lubricant filler for the PEEK. Wear resistance of the multicomponent composite "PEEK + 20 wt. % CF + 20 wt. % PTFE" increases by 5.5 times as compared to neat PEEK under testing by "metal pin-on-disk" scheme while by 3 times when ceramic ball was employed. The efficiency of loading solid lubricant fillers on formation of tribological properties of multicomponent antifriction PEEK–based composites is discussed.
